Oklahoma Bingo
by Ayden on May.29, 2024, under Bingo
Oklahoma has for a long time been interrelated with Bingo. This is because the Native bands of Oklahoma have run Bingo sessions for generations. Guests from every one of the surrounding states pile in cars and head over to Oklahoma to play Bingo for the weekends.
The 1988 Indian Gaming Regulatory Act followed a precedent setting decision by The U.S. Supreme Court the year prior. Since that instance, 23 of the 39 American Indian tribes of Oklahoma have introduced gambling halls. The Chickasaw were the first Oklahoma Native tribes to take advantage of the wagering laws, and today operate 10 gambling dens of their own. Bingo was the game on which these gambling halls were founded. Electronic games such as slot machines were not approved, owing to the fact that they are believed to contribute to gambling dependency more than bingo.
In the past few years, Oklahoma law have altered to permit enormous Amerindian betting gambling dens. You will now find Native casinos with slot machine games, video poker and black jack tables. Craps and roulette are still not authorized in the Indian gambling halls as of yet, but that is simply a matter of time. No one can determine whether having different gambling den games in the bingo parlors will do for the draw of bingo.
